Software Developer
The D. E. Shaw Group
Software Engineering
New York, NY, USA
Posted on Apr 18, 2026
What you’ll do day-to-day
- Develop user-friendly and responsive web applications using modern frontend frameworks such as ReactJS.
- Build and maintain backend services and application programming interfaces using Python and ensure they integrate with frontend applications seamlessly.
- Participate in code reviews to ensure code quality and adherence to best practices.
- Write unit and integration tests to ensure software reliability and performance.
- Engage with internal stakeholders to gather and understand requirements.
- Translate business needs into technical specifications to design and develop full-stack applications that meet those needs.
- Work within a multidisciplinary team, including other software developers, product managers, and quality assurance engineers.
- Communicate progress, challenges, and solutions to technical and non-technical stakeholders.